**Runbook — Spoolwright restart procedure**

If Spoolwright (our printer-spooler microservice) starts queueing jobs without dispatching, don't just bounce the pod — drain the queue first or you'll duplicate print jobs across the Fennwick office floors. Run the drain command, wait for the queue depth gauge to hit zero, then restart. If jobs still stall, check that the renderer sidecar came up cleanly; it's the usual culprit. Grab the token from the healthy deploy below and paste it into the sync notes.

build token for bageg-yahof: htk3_673

## Building Access — Spares Room (Hullbrook Annex)

Contractors: the spare hardware room is down the east corridor on the ground floor, third door on the left. Sign in at the front desk first and grab a visitor lanyard. Anything you take out, jot it in the blue logbook — yes, even the little stuff. The door self-locks, so don't wedge it. To get in, punch in the code below.

staff pass of hagug-taguf = bdg-HJ-9

Ticket ref: opening of Level 5 at Hollis Point. Furniture installation completes Thursday; cleaning sign-off is due Friday morning. Team assistants should confirm desk allocations before staff arrive Monday and report any missing equipment via a follow-up ticket. The stairwell door onto Level 5 remains code-locked during the transition, so assistants will need the temporary entry code listed here:

badge for tajep-kawif: bdg-Q-35

Localizing date formats in Fernwheel is mostly painless, but heads up for future maintainers: the locale tables live in the formatting service, not the app. We fetch them at boot and cache for an hour, so a stale cache can make dates look wrong even after a fix ships. To refresh manually, hit the admin reload endpoint — it requires the service credential from the env file. Put that credential on the next line, right here:

env line for tagag-bahaf: VAULT_KEY29=79f54886c19ecf5e7c4c4246f931c